The Heavy Construction Equipment Market size is valued at USD 177.4 billion in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 328.5 billion by 2033, registering a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 8.01% over the forecast period.
The Heavy Construction Equipment Market serves as a vital pillar for infrastructure development, playing a crucial role in sectors such as transportation, mining, oil & gas, and construction. This market comprises a diverse range of machinery including excavators, bulldozers, loaders, and cranes that are essential for large-scale projects. Driven by global urbanization, the rising demand for improved infrastructure in emerging economies has kept the market resilient and growing steadily. Additionally, government investments in public infrastructure and real estate projects, particularly in developing regions such as Asia-Pacific and Latin America, have stimulated demand. The integration of advanced technologies like telematics, automation, and remote diagnostics has significantly enhanced operational efficiency and safety, reshaping traditional construction workflows. Environmental concerns are also steering manufacturers toward low-emission, electric, and hybrid equipment to comply with stricter regulatory frameworks.
In 2024, the heavy construction equipment market witnessed significant momentum due to post-pandemic recovery and resumed infrastructure investments. Large-scale projects in the U.S., China, and India bolstered the need for reliable and high-capacity machinery. The introduction of semi-autonomous and intelligent equipment gained traction, offering real-time insights and reducing operational downtime. Notably, rental and leasing services expanded considerably in both developed and developing countries, driven by cost-efficiency preferences among contractors and SMEs. Additionally, OEMs increased focus on providing digital platforms for equipment management, maintenance scheduling, and fleet tracking. Environmental regulations in Europe and North America pushed for the launch of eco-friendly diesel and hybrid-powered machines. Moreover, geopolitical shifts and supply chain improvements ensured better availability of components and raw materials, aiding market stability. The increased emphasis on worker safety and project productivity also encouraged greater adoption of AI-based safety systems and predictive maintenance tools, laying a technological foundation for long-term transformation.
Looking ahead to 2025 and beyond, the Heavy Construction Equipment Market is expected to see greater consolidation and innovation. Governments worldwide are projected to boost infrastructure spending further, particularly in smart cities, green buildings, and renewable energy projects. This will create new opportunities for specialized machinery and multifunctional equipment. Electrification will dominate new product development, as battery-powered machinery becomes more viable due to advancements in battery life and charging infrastructure. Automation will also deepen, with fully autonomous bulldozers, graders, and loaders entering mainstream applications. The trend of equipment-as-a-service (EaaS) is anticipated to grow, offering flexibility and reducing capital expenditures for construction companies. Additionally, strategic partnerships between tech firms and heavy machinery manufacturers will facilitate deeper integration of AI, IoT, and machine learning, elevating productivity benchmarks. Regional players are expected to invest heavily in localized manufacturing and distribution networks, particularly in Asia and Africa, to better serve growing domestic demand and reduce reliance on global supply chains. Sustainability, data-driven operations, and adaptive machinery will shape the competitive landscape in the years to come.

Key Insights: Heavy Construction Equipment Market
- The rise of electric-powered construction equipment is transforming the industry, offering lower emissions, quieter operations, and compliance with green regulations, especially in urban and environmentally sensitive zones.
- Adoption of telematics and fleet management systems is accelerating, enabling real-time tracking, maintenance alerts, and improved utilization across project sites.
- Smart automation and semi-autonomous features in machinery are gaining popularity, enhancing precision, reducing labor costs, and minimizing human error on complex job sites.
- Equipment rental services are seeing increased demand, driven by cost efficiency, scalability, and reduced ownership burdens, particularly among mid-sized contractors.
- Integration of 3D printing and modular construction techniques is influencing equipment customization, requiring new machinery designs tailored for modern construction workflows.
- Growing urbanization and industrialization in emerging economies are creating a steady demand for new infrastructure, driving the need for advanced heavy machinery.
- Government infrastructure initiatives, such as smart cities and transportation upgrades, are bolstering investment in heavy construction equipment across multiple regions.
- Technological advancements like IoT, AI, and predictive analytics are improving equipment performance, maintenance, and safety, increasing their attractiveness to buyers.
- Stringent emissions regulations are pushing the market toward cleaner, hybrid, and electric alternatives, prompting innovation among leading manufacturers.
- High initial investment and ownership costs, along with fluctuating raw material prices, continue to challenge small contractors and limit widespread adoption in cost-sensitive regions.
